From Laura to Lulu
Laura Collins (Genie Francis) has quite the ill-fated history with Cassadine men. Her first foray into their world was in a tumultuous relationship with Stavros, though it was one he forced her into amidst his own obsession with her.
Kidnapping and forcing himself upon her, Stavros fathered Laura’s first son, Nikolas Cassadine (Adam Huss). If Nathan really is Stavros, it would give Nikolas ample reason to come back into the storyline, too. It’s also possible that Nathan is really Stefan.
He may not have been quite the terror that his older brother was, but his return to torment Lulu wouldn’t be any more welcomed.
